Question 1 of 5
A nurse is caring for a client who is exhibiting violent behavior and requires the application of wrist restraints. Which of the following actions should the nurse take?
Correct Answer: A
Rationale:
Correct Answer: A: Attach the restraints using a quick-release tie.
Rationale: Using a quick-release tie allows for quick removal in case of an emergency, ensuring the client's safety. It prevents harm and allows for easy access in case the client needs to be freed promptly. This action aligns with client safety protocols and ethical considerations.
Summary of other choices:
B: Contacting the provider for a PRN prescription may cause a delay in applying restraints, risking harm to the client.
C: Securing restraints to a side rail can lead to entrapment and pose a safety hazard.
D: Leaving enough room for three fingers does not secure the restraints adequately, risking the client's safety.
